Alfred Rosenberg
Born: January 12, 1893
Died: October 16, 1946 (aged 53)
Bio: Alfred Ernst Rosenberg was a Baltic German theorist and an influential ideologue of the Nazi Party. Rosenberg was first introduced to Adolf Hitler by Dietrich Eckart; he later held several important posts in the Nazi government.
